There is a significant gap in the cost of living between these two cities. Middletown is 16.8% cheaper than Derwood. With a cost index of 134 vs 157, the difference would have a meaningful impact on a household's monthly budget. Someone relocating from Middletown to Derwood should plan for substantially higher expenses across most categories.

On the housing front, median rent in Derwood is $2,200/month compared to $1,695/month in Middletown — a 30% difference. Home values follow the same pattern: Middletown is more affordable at $545,100 median vs $633,200.

Median household income in Derwood is $93,000 compared to $159,342 in Middletown (-41.6%). Middletown offers a double advantage: higher earnings combined with a lower cost of living, giving residents significantly more purchasing power. Looking at affordability, residents of Derwood spend roughly 28.4% of their income on rent, more than the 12.8% in Middletown.

Climate-wise, Derwood is notably warmer with an average of 59.3°F compared to 55.4°F in Middletown. Derwood receives more rainfall at 41.8" per year compared to 35.6" in Middletown.
